upswing

noun up·swing \ˈəp-ˌswiŋ\

: a situation in which something is increasing or becoming better

: an upward swing

Full Definition of UPSWING

1
:  an upward swing
2
:  a marked increase or improvement <a dramatic upswing in profits> —often used in the phrase on the upswing <her career is on the upswing>

First Known Use of UPSWING

1922
